Transaction 16d8608ac5578f23bf4628416c2992cf26abe3b5b33054b911f83277501c461f

2 Input
2 Outputs
  • 16d8608ac5578f23bf4628416c2992cf26abe3b5b33054b911f83277501c461f:0
  • value  7194
    address  14vWxfxwaXPKHbwSn83yAVPXXwEV38TzTz
  • 16d8608ac5578f23bf4628416c2992cf26abe3b5b33054b911f83277501c461f:1
  • value  32719974
    address  3FQbcBh6hPpU8q8tYbbchdukWWducXufQJ